The Indian Space Research Organisation (ISRO) conducts the Technical Assistant exam to recruit candidates for the position of Technical Assistant in various departments. The exam is highly competitive, and candidates need to prepare thoroughly to succeed. In this article, we will discuss the top 5 mistakes to avoid during the ISRO Technical Assistant exam.
One of the most common mistakes candidates make is not reading the instructions carefully. The instructions provide important information about the exam pattern, duration, and marking scheme. Candidates should read the instructions carefully and understand what is expected of them.
Time management is crucial in any exam. Candidates should allocate their time wisely and ensure that they complete all the questions within the given time frame. They should also review their answers before submitting the paper.
Mock tests are an essential part of exam preparation. Candidates should practice with mock tests to get familiar with the exam pattern and to identify their strengths and weaknesses. This will help them to improve their performance and avoid mistakes.
The field of space technology is constantly evolving, and candidates should stay updated with the latest developments. They should read books, articles, and online resources to improve their knowledge and skills.
Candidates should review their answers before submitting the paper. This will help them to identify any mistakes and correct them. They should also ensure that they have answered all the questions and that their answers are complete and accurate.
